About Fulvio Braido

Fulvio Braido is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Physiology, Immunology and Allergy, Emergency Medical Services and Immunology, having authored 183 papers that have together received 4.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Asthma and respiratory diseases (78 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(37 papers),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(36 papers), Respiratory and Cough-Related Research (33 papers),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(26 papers), Pediatric health and respiratory diseases (17 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(11 papers) and Infant Health and Development (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ology and Allergy (791 citations), Physiology (1.5k cit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(1.3k citations), Rheumatology (486 citations) and Emergency Medical Services (207 citations). Fulvio Braido has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Giorgio Walter Canonica, Ilaria Baiardini, Enrico Compalati, Nicola Scichilone, Pierachille Santus, M. Pasquali, Fabiano Di Marco, Omar Fassio, Angelo Guido Corsico and Giovanni Passalacqua. Their work appears in journals such as Allergy, Respiratory Medicine, Pulmonary Pharmacology & Therapeutics, World Allergy Organization Journal and Current Opinion in Allergy and Clinical Immunology.
